These days, finding an affordable place to live in the Williamsburg area can be challenging. Home prices in Williamsburg are now at a median cost of $183,896, lower than the Maine average of $243,042.
The average cost of rent is $506/mo in Williamsburg, primarily driven by the current value of real estate in the Williamsburg area. While nearly 56.30% of residents own their homes outright in Williamsburg, 9.22% rent.
Housing affordability isn’t just about home prices, though. The average household income in Williamsburg is $6,056 per month. Households that rent pay about 8.36% of their income on rent here. Williamsburg's most expensive areas are in the eastern regions, while the cheapest areas are in the central parts of the city.
